Uncle Johnny is a legend in DC radio.
In the 1980s, he hosted nights at Q107 (WRQX).
On this episode, Uncle Johnny talks about working nights at Q107 for four or five years and tells the story of getting rehired after leaving for a brief period.
We also walk through his career and figure out how he jumped from a few small market radio stations to Washington, DC.
We also talk about how he got the name Uncle Johnny and why he decided to transition to doing mornings.
